Subject: DR drill results — Flagstone rollout framework

Team: Thursday's drill simulated total loss of the Flagstone control plane. Flag evaluation fell back to cached snapshots correctly; rollout pauses took 40 seconds longer than target. Action items: tighten the snapshot TTL and document the failover path in the runbook before next sync. One gap: two responders couldn't unlock the break-glass Flagstone admin account. To close that gap, the account's recovery passphrase is recorded immediately below for the on-call binder.

strongbox words: druiel-frador-brieth-druys-fenys-zorwyn-zorael

Runbook: Pennywhistle notification fan-out backpressure. When the fan-out workers fall behind, the outbox table balloons and delivery latency spikes — you'll see it first in the Dovetail queue-depth graph. Don't just scale workers; check whether a single noisy tenant is flooding the topic, and throttle them via the tenant config first. If you do scale, bump FANOUT_WORKERS in the deploy env, redeploy, and watch for drain within ten minutes. The workers authenticate to the broker with a credential set on the next line of the env file.

env line for tagaf-yahif: LEDGER_TOKEN29=a7e22fd0ee7d43436e62c1c3439fb

Ticket: Graphlet sidecar drops counters under burst load

Severity: High. The Graphlet metrics-aggregation sidecar silently discards counter increments when its flush queue exceeds 10k entries. No error logged; dashboards show flat lines during bursts. Affects all tenants on the Varnholt cluster since the 4.2 rollout. Workaround: raise queue cap via env override and restart the pod. Support: do not advise customers to downgrade. Repro steps attached. Escalations should quote the trace token below.

build token for bageg-yahof: htk3_673

The Scrapwarden sweeper runs nightly against the Pellicle staging account and deletes volumes, snapshots, and load balancers with no matching owner tag. It is idempotent; rerunning after a partial failure is safe. If the sweep aborts mid-pass, consult the summary report before retrying, since a double-delete on detached volumes is harmless but noisy in alerts. Dry-run mode is the default in any new region. When escalating a failed sweep, always include the trace token from the final log line, reproduced below.

pipeline stamp: htk9_5c8791c03